A living market, not a scripted one
Over 3,100 real airports on a rendered globe, each with real geography, runway lengths, and weather. Passengers don't appear because a designer said so — they flow through a genuine demand model that weighs distance, city size, connections, and price. Serve a market well and travelers route through your hub on their own. There is no "hub bonus." Hub-and-spoke is something you earn, not something you're handed.Build a fleet that fits the mission
Nearly 40 aircraft types, from regional turboprops to the A380 — each modeled on real payload-range physics. A heavy widebody can't lift off a short field; a nimble narrowbody can thread regional runways a jumbo never could. Buy outright or take an operating lease, configure your cabins, and match metal to mission. The wrong plane on the right route still loses money.The numbers are real, and they're merciless
Live-market fuel prices. Crew, maintenance, airport fees, and distribution costs broken out so you can see exactly where the money goes. A weekly Route P&L that ranks every leg by contribution and hides nothing. Weather that cancels flights and tests your schedule. This is an airline that behaves like an airline.Grow into it
- Demand is fog-of-war — buy market research to reveal what a route is really worth before you commit.
- Cabins mature over time: a fresh route starts leisure-heavy and develops premium demand as it earns its reputation.
- Set company posture — service, staffing, maintenance, distribution — and feel it ripple through cost, reliability, and reputation.
- Schedule aircraft across a full week and watch turnarounds, curfews, and continuity come alive.
